Job description

Neighbourly Pharmacy is looking for a Pharmacy Manager to join our amazing team at Pharmasave Riverside Penticton in Penticton, BC.

Patient Focused Care Responsibilities
  • Lead, coach, and motivate the pharmacy team to deliver high-quality patient care.
  • Oversee all pharmacy operations, ensuring regulatory compliance, dispensing, inventory, compounding, clinical care and patient counseling.
  • Liaise with other healthcare professionals to provide the best possible patient care.
  • Maintain effective communication, scheduling, team direction and implement new/updated policies and procedures.
  • Perform staff performance reviews and support with recruitment, training and development.
  • Promote a positive work environment and ensure labor policies are upheld.
  • Collaborate with the Front Store team to enhance patient care and service offerings.
  • Actively seeks out new and innovative ways to improve processes.
  • Manage P&L statements and achieve key operational targets (including but not limited to Labor, Inventory, Expense control).

Who We Are

Neighbourly Pharmacy is Canada’s largest and fastest growing network of community pharmacies. Our 300+ locations from coast to coast are united by one priority: our patients! We strive to uphold each pharmacy’s tradition of providing outstanding patient care by offering accessible healthcare with a personal touch of kindness in each community we serve. We are proud to be recognized as one of Canada’s Best Managed Companies. We know that our people are our most valuable asset, and we take pride in helping our employees realize their career goals.
